It requires extra effort to faithfully depict a specific time period in cinema. That’s probably why we have very few period films in Ghana. Keteke is one such film that seeks to take us on a journey to the past.

The period drama, from director Peter Sedufia is set in the early 80s, and focuses on Boi (Adjetey Anang) and Atwei (Lydia Forson), a couple expecting a baby and ending up stranded in the middle of nowhere.
